Full Job Description

Clinical Fellow ST1/2 equivalent in Emergency Medicine with 15-25% non-clinical time: - Education, Research, Simulation, Trauma, Leadership and purely clinical

Applications are invited for a number of Clinical Fellow posts for a fixed term of 12 months starting from 06 August 2025.

Applicants interested in a purely clinical role and also for less than 12 months would be welcome, but preference is given to those who commit for a year. Jobs which are for less than 1 year are purely clinical jobs., The clinical duties of the post include the following:

It is expected that the successful applicant(s) undertake full clinical duties on the SHO Rota.

Responsible for all clinical aspects of Emergency work. There is 24/7 Consultant presence in the RSCH ED and 0800-2230 at PRH ED with overnight support from an ED SpR on site at PRH.

1-in-3 weekend frequency as a maximum

1-in-5-night frequency as a maximu

Attendance in weekly 3-hour teaching sessions

Evidence of output for the 15-25% non-clinical project time.
